Testing Your Configuration
1. Load DAHDI drivers into the kernel using the modprobe utility. The
appropriate driver for the TE400 Series cards is wct4xxp. Users in all
countries except Australia should use the following modprobe
command:
# modprobe wct4xxp
# dahdi_cfg -vv
# dmesg
